    Re: First time leveling Alliance. Need Help!

    Firstly, why did you switch? Secondly, why not wait for Cataclysm?

    Ok, if you really must quest, there are a few options. Do Ashenvale and Stonetalon Mountains together and make sure that you do Thousand Needles (the salt flats). Save STV until around level 32. Also, don't forget the Wetlands and when you are high enough, do Swamp of Sorrows.

    Re: First time leveling Alliance. Need Help!

    I don't really recommend Wetlands.
    Duskwood or Hillsbrad Foothills are the best from what I've experienced.
    Redridge Mountains has a quite some nice quests for around Lv 23-25 (quests involving the orcs, the escort quest in the cave etc). Particularly the escort quest tends to give you a lot of xp as you will be killing hundreds of orcs ^^
